"Playboy: The Complete Centerfolds, 1953–2016" is an 844-page, hardcover archival collection published by Chronicle Books that features 734 centerfolds, spanning from Marilyn Monroe to early 2016. Released in late 2017, the oversized, eight-pound volume includes retrospective essays from literary figures, serving as a documentation of American cultural history.
